Why Chicken Bites?
As someone who approaches cooking with a technical mindset, I prefer “bites” over whole breasts for two reasons: efficiency and flavor distribution. Cutting the chicken into smaller pieces increases the surface area, allowing every single bite to be coated in that cinnamon-butter glaze. It reduces the cook time to under 30 minutes, which is essential for any busy Dad.

Expert Tips for the Best Results
- Cook by Feel: If your apples are extra juicy, you might not need the extra water. If you like a thicker glaze, let it simmer uncovered for an extra minute.
- The Tactile Experience: Pay attention to the sound of the sizzle. If the pan goes quiet, your heat is too low; if it’s popping aggressively, turn it down just a touch.
- Ingredients at the Ready: Since this moves fast, have your apples chopped and your spices measured before you turn on the stove.

How To Make Apple Cinnamon Chicken Bites
Searing for Texture
- In a large skillet or pot, melt your butter over high heat. Once it’s bubbling, add your chicken pieces. We aren’t looking to cook them all the way through yet; we just want a quick 4-minute sauté to get a golden-brown exterior.
- Remove the chicken and set it aside; this keeps the meat tender while we build the flavor base.

Sautéing the Flavor Base
- Keep that heat high! Add your onions and garlic to the buttery pan with salt and pepper. Sauté for 2 minutes. The smell of garlic and butter is the foundation of so many great Italian-American dishes, but here, we’re about to pivot into something unique.
Creating the Glaze
- Add your chopped apples, brown sugar, and cinnamon. Sauté for another 2 minutes. I personally don’t like my apples to be “mushy.” I prefer them to have a bit of a bite, providing a nice structural contrast to the soft chicken.
Bringing the Invention Together
- Finally, return the chicken to the pan. If you notice any sticking, add a splash of water (about 2 ounces). This creates a light steam that finishes the chicken and pulls the brown sugar and cinnamon into a silky glaze.
- Sauté for 5 more minutes until the chicken is cooked through and the sauce is clinging to every piece.

Invent Your Recipe
For this recipe, I am using gala apples, but you can use whichever apples you prefer. This dish would also work well with pears, peaches, or plums. Change up the fruit and see what you like.
Instead of chicken, you could use boneless pork loin, boneless turkey breasts, or sirloin steak. Just cut your choice meat into cubes and follow the recipe.
I chose to just add onions into the recipe, but you could add other vegetables as well. Carrots or sweet potatoes would pair nicely with the sweetness of this recipe. Change this apple cinnamon chicken bites recipe up and add in your favorite vegetables.

The Recipe
Apple Cinnamon Chicken Bites Recipe
Ingredients
- 2 boneless chicken breasts cubed
- ½ stick butter
- 1 small onion chopped
- 4 garlic cloves sliced
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
- 2 apples cored and roughly chopped
- ¼ cup light br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
- 2 ounces water if needed
Instructions
Preparing Chicken:
- In a large pot or skillet add in the butter and melt on high heat. Next, add in the chicken pieces and sauté for 4 minutes, mixing occasionally.
- Remove the chicken and set aside.
Bringing Everything Together:
- Continuing on high heat, add in the onions, garlic, salt, and ground black pepper and sauté for 2 minutes, mixing occasionally.
- Next, add the apples, brown sugar, cinnamon and sauté for 2 minutes, mixing occasionally.
- Finally, add the chicken back in, and water if needed, and sauté for 5 minutes, mixing occasionally.
To Serve:
- Serve this apple cinnamon chicken bites recipe with a side of your favorite grain and vegetable.
